Indemnifying a surety involves a party agreeing to compensate the surety for any losses or expenses incurred as a result of fulfilling its obligations under a bond. This typically occurs in construction or contractual contexts where a surety guarantees that a principal will perform their duties. By agreeing to indemnify, the party essentially assumes responsibility for any claims made against the surety, thereby protecting it from financial loss. This agreement helps ensure that the surety is willing to take on the risk associated with the bond.

A surety and a guarantor are similar but not identical concepts in finance and law. Both involve a third party agreeing to take on the obligation of a borrower if they default, but a surety is typically more directly involved in the transaction and may be liable as soon as the principal defaults. A guarantor, on the other hand, usually only becomes liable after the principal has failed to fulfill their obligations. Thus, while both provide security for a loan or obligation, their roles and responsibilities can differ.
If you are asking what are the benefits built into a surety bond then the answer is the surety bond guarantees a specific performance or amount up to the penalty amount of the bond. If you are asking what the benefits of surety are then surety provides the recipient of the surety bond a level of assurance that the person or business entity providing the bond is qualified to perform the required act. This is accomplished by the surety's investigation of the Principal and evidenced by their agreement to issue the surety bond that encumbers the surety to the amount of the bond's penalty.

The consent of surety to final payment is issued by the surety company at the end of a project. The consent states that the owner reserves their right under the bond and the surety company agrees the final payment will not relieve them of any of its obligations.
The consent of surety form is typically completed by the individual or business entity agreeing to act as the surety or guarantor for the obligations of another party. The form serves as a formal agreement outlining the surety's responsibilities and obligations in case the primary party fails to fulfill their obligations.

Both insurance and surety provide protection against financial loss. Insurance anticipates losses and charges a premium with that in mind where surety companies expect no loss and the premium charged is a 'service fee'. Surety bonds involve three-parties the surety company, principal and obligee. Insurance involves two-parties the insurance company and the insured. With insurance the risk is transferred to the insurance company where as with surety the risk remains with the principal. The surety is providing a guarantee against loss by agreeing to be responsible for the obligation of the principal.

You need to have an insurance license to transact surety. Then, you would need to establish experience in the field of surety either by working for a surety company or surety agency.

In a contractual agreement, the indemnifying party is responsible for covering any losses or damages incurred by the indemnified party due to certain specified events or circumstances. The indemnified party, on the other hand, is the one who receives this protection and is entitled to seek compensation from the indemnifying party if such losses occur.

The term professional surety can be applied to an individual who is licensed and experienced in providing surety bond support. It can also allude to the corporate sureties that underwrite and provide the actual surety bonds.
